The lead ship of her class, HSwMS Tre Kronor was a Swedish cruiser. The ship was launched in 1944 and served until 1964. Built during World War Two to provide the Swedish Navy with more modern ships, Tre Kronor utilised turrets originally destined for the Dutch Navy’s two “De Zeven Provinciën-class cruisers”. destinationsjourney.com/histor #NavalHistory #military #TreKronor #HSwMSTreKronor #cruiser #SwedishNavy #MaritimeHistory #Cruiser #Warship

Lt. James R. Caldwell was one of the U.S. Navy’s earliest warriors.
He fought in the Quasi-War and the First Barbary War—missions that defined early American resolve.
Killed in action at just 26, Caldwell’s sacrifice helped forge the Navy’s fighting spirit.
